Ham Salad

Description

This Ham Salad is a delightful mix of savory chopped ham and eggs, blended with creamy mayonnaise for a quick, tasty meal. Perfect for sandwiches or as a spread, it’s made with simple ingredients and is ideal for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 3 cups ham finely chopped or ground
  • 1 tablespoon yellow mustard
  • ¾ cup mayonnaise
  • 2 hard boiled eggs diced
  • 1 tablespoon sweet relish
  • 1 tablespoon onion finely diced
  • 1 tablespoon celery finely diced


Instructions

  1. In a mixing bowl, combine the finely chopped ham, yellow mustard, mayonnaise, diced hard boiled eggs, sweet relish, diced onion, and diced celery.
  2. Stir well to mix all ingredients thoroughly.
  3. Cover the bowl and refrigerate for at least 2 hours before serving.

Notes

For a smoother texture, you can blend the ingredients together if desired.
This salad can be served on bread for sandwiches or as a dip with crackers.
Feel free to adjust the ingredients based on your taste preferences.
